n2 = p2*p2*q2*q2*q2求n2的欧拉值
时间: 2023-11-29 14:44:14 浏览: 37
根据欧拉函数的定义,对于任意正整数n,欧拉函数φ(n)表示小于等于n的正整数中与n互质的数的个数。其中,互质的定义是它们的最大公约数为1。因此,要求n2的欧拉值,我们需要先分解n2的质因数,然后根据欧拉函数的公式计算。
首先,将n2分解质因数,得到n2 = p2*p2*q2*q2*q2。因为p和q是质数,所以它们与其他数的最大公约数都为1。因此,与n2互质的数必须是不包含p和q这两个质因数的正整数。
根据欧拉函数的公式,对于任意正整数n,欧拉函数φ(n)可以表示为φ(n) = n * (1-1/p1) * (1-1/p2) * ... * (1-1/pk),其中p1,p2,...,pk是n的所有不同质因数。因此,n2的欧拉值为:
φ(n2) = n2 * (1-1/p2) * (1-1/q2)
将n2 = p2*p2*q2*q2*q2代入上式,得到:
φ(n2) = p2*p2*q2*q2*q2 * (1-1/p2) * (1-1/q2)
化简后,得到:
φ(n2) = p2*q2*q2*q2*(p2-1)*(q2-1)
因此,n2的欧拉值为p2*q2*q2*q2*(p2-1)*(q2-1)。
相关问题
给我函数z=x*y的二元贝塞尔函数展开的结果
我可以回答这个问题。函数z=x*y的二元贝塞尔函数展开的结果是:
J_(z) = \sum_{m=}^{\infty} \frac{(-1)^m}{m! \Gamma(m+1)} \left(\frac{z}{2}\right)^{2m}
其中J_(z)是第一类贝塞尔函数,\Gamma(m+1)是欧拉伽玛函数。
计算这样一个微分方程组的数值解: dxdt = sigma*(y - x) dydt = x*(pou - z) - y dzdt = x*y - beta *z 三个方程定义了三维空间中的各个坐标点上度速度矢量,其中ρ、σ、β为常数,不同的参数可以算出不同的轨迹:x(t)、y(t)、z(t)。当参数为某些值时,轨迹出现混沌现象。即最小的初值差别也会显著地影响运动轨迹。
你可以使用数值方法,如欧拉方法或Runge-Kutta方法,来求解这个微分方程组的数值解。以下是一个示例代码,使用Python的scipy库中的odeint函数来求解:
```python
import numpy as np
from scipy.integrate import odeint
# 定义微分方程组
def equations(state, t):
x, y, z = state
dxdt = sigma * (y - x)
dydt = x * (pou - z) - y
dzdt = x * y - beta * z
return [dxdt, dydt, dzdt]
# 设置参数
sigma = 10
pou = 28
beta = 8/3
# 设置初始条件
x0, y0, z0 = (1, 1, 1)
initial_state = [x0, y0, z0]
# 设置时间步长和时间点
t_start = 0
t_end = 10
n_points = 1000
t = np.linspace(t_start, t_end, n_points)
# 求解微分方程组的数值解
solution = odeint(equations, initial_state, t)
# 提取数值解中的各个坐标点
x = solution[:, 0]
y = solution[:, 1]
z = solution[:, 2]
```
你可以根据需要修改初始条件、参数以及时间步长和时间点的设置。最后,你可以通过`x`、`y`、`z`数组得到数值解的轨迹。